Find out more »PFLAG Louisville Meeting
PFLAG (Parents and Friends of Lesbians and Gays). PFLAG Louisville serves the Louisville community as part of PFLAG National. PFLAG is a national non-profit organization organized in more than 440 communities in all 50 states, and represents more than 80,000 member households, donors and supporters. Chapters range in size from a few families to several hundred in regular attendance.
